Gamry Instruments Salary

How Much Does Gamry Instruments Pay for employees?

As of May 2026, the average hourly salary for employees at Gamry Instruments in the United States is $39. This translates to an approximate annual wage of $81,647. Salaries at Gamry Instruments typically range from $35 to $45 hourly, reflecting the diverse roles and experience levels within the company. Gamry Instruments’s salaries are influenced by a wide range of factors including job role, department, years of experience, and location.

Industry Comparison
Our data shows that, on average, compensation at Gamry Instruments is below the average for the U.S. MFG Durable industry by approximately 33%. This positioning suggests their pay is below the market average within their sector.
Peer Company Comparison
To provide a broader market perspective, we compared Gamry Instruments average annual salary with several similar companies. Gamry Instruments average salary of $81,647 is higher than MIDWEST MEASUREMENT PRODUCTS, which has an average salary of $77,188. It is higher than KELTEK, with their average salary at $79,980. This places Gamry Instruments in a competitive position among its peers.

What Is the Cost of Living Near Philadelphia?

Understanding the cost of living near Philadelphia is key to truly evaluating a salary offer or your current compensation at Gamry Instruments.
Philadelphia's Cost of Living Index is approximately 101.2 (1.2% more expensive than US average; 4.2% more than PA average). Major historic city, housing varies by neighborhood but can be high in Center City. SEPTA. When planning your budget based on a salary from Gamry Instruments, consider these typical monthly expenses:
Expense Category Estimated Monthly Cost Key Considerations / Notes
Housing (1-BR Apt Rent) $1,400 - $2,200+ A significant portion of Gamry Instruments salary. Location choices impact this heavily.
Utilities (Basic) $150 - $250 Electricity, Heating, Cooling, Water etc.
Public Transportation $96 (SEPTA TransPass monthly) Essential for most commuters; car ownership is costly.
Groceries (Single Person) $430 - $630 Can be higher with more dining out or specialty stores.
Personal & Leisure $400 - $750+ Dining out, entertainment, shopping. Highly variable.
Healthcare (Individual) $390 - $730+ Varies significantly by plan & employer contribution.
Subtotal (Excluding Taxes) $2,866 - $4,566+ This subtotal does not include income taxes (federal, state, local), which can significantly impact your take-home pay.
